In today’s fast-paced work environment, the term job hopper is becoming increasingly popular. A job hopper refers to someone who frequently changes jobs within a relatively short period, usually less than two years. This phenomenon is becoming more common, especially among Millennials and Gen Z, who tend to view job loyalty differently than previous generations.
While often seen negatively by some companies, job hopping can be a strategic career move when done wisely. Simply put, a job hopper is someone who frequently switches jobs in a short amount of time. Typically, job hoppers stay at a company for no more than one or two years. Their reasons for moving can vary—from seeking higher pay and a healthier work environment to wanting to explore different industries or roles.
